Máy tính cài đặt phần mềm Android trên máy tính

Tính toán yêu cầu hệ thống, thời gian và tài nguyên cần thiết để chạy ứng dụng Android trên PC của bạn

Tương thích hệ thống:
Dung lượng RAM khuyến nghị:
Dung lượng lưu trữ cần thiết:
Thời gian cài đặt ước tính:
Hiệu suất dự kiến:
Khuyến nghị:

Hướng dẫn toàn diện: Cài đặt và chạy phần mềm Android trên máy tính (2024)

Việc chạy ứng dụng Android trên máy tính đã trở nên phổ biến nhờ những lợi ích như màn hình lớn hơn, hiệu suất mạnh mẽ hơn và khả năng đa nhiệm tốt hơn. Bài viết này sẽ hướng dẫn bạn chi tiết các phương pháp cài đặt phần mềm Android trên PC, từ giả lập đến giải pháp tích hợp native.

1. Tại sao nên chạy ứng dụng Android trên PC?

  • Màn hình lớn hơn: Trải nghiệm tốt hơn cho game và ứng dụng đa phương tiện
  • Hiệu suất mạnh mẽ: Tận dụng sức mạnh CPU/GPU của PC để chạy ứng dụng mượt mà hơn
  • Đa nhiệm: Chạy nhiều ứng dụng Android đồng thời cùng với phần mềm PC
  • Phát triển ứng dụng: Kiểm thử ứng dụng trên nhiều cấu hình mà không cần thiết bị vật lý
  • Tiết kiệm pin: Chạy ứng dụng nặng trên PC thay vì làm nóng và hao pin điện thoại

2. Các phương pháp cài đặt phần mềm Android trên máy tính

2.1. Sử dụng phần mềm giả lập Android

Giả lập Android là giải pháp phổ biến nhất nhờ dễ sử dụng và tương thích rộng rãi. Các lựa chọn hàng đầu bao gồm:

Phần mềm Điểm mạnh Điểm yếu Yêu cầu hệ thống tối thiểu Phí
BlueStacks Tối ưu hóa cho game, giao diện thân thiện, hỗ trợ nhiều phiên bản Android Ngốn tài nguyên, có quảng cáo trong phiên bản miễn phí 4GB RAM, 5GB lưu trữ, CPU 2 lõi Miễn phí (phiên bản Premium $2/month)
NoxPlayer Hỗ trợ điều khiển game tốt, cho phép root dễ dàng Ít cập nhật, có thể chứa phần mềm độc hại trong một số phiên bản cũ 2GB RAM, 2GB lưu trữ, CPU 2 lõi Miễn phí
LDPlayer Tối ưu hóa cho game mobile, hỗ trợ đa instance Chỉ tập trung vào game, không phù hợp cho ứng dụng chung 4GB RAM, 36GB lưu trữ, CPU 4 lõi Miễn phí
Genymotion Tích hợp với Android Studio, hỗ trợ nhiều phiên bản Android Phức tạp cho người dùng phổ thông, yêu cầu tài khoản 4GB RAM, 100MB lưu trữ, CPU 2 lõi Miễn phí (phiên bản Personal), $136/năm (Business)
Android Studio Emulator Chính thức từ Google, hỗ trợ tất cả API Android Cấu hình phức tạp, ngốn tài nguyên 8GB RAM, 2GB lưu trữ, CPU 4 lõi Miễn phí

2.2. Windows Subsystem for Android (WSA)

Giải pháp chính thức từ Microsoft cho phép chạy ứng dụng Android native trên Windows 11. Ưu điểm:

  • Tích hợp sâu với hệ điều hành Windows
  • Hiệu suất tốt hơn giả lập truyền thống
  • Hỗ trợ chạy ứng dụng trong cửa sổ riêng biệt
  • Truy cập trực tiếp vào Amazon Appstore (và có thể cài đặt APK bên ngoài)

Yêu cầu hệ thống:

  • Windows 11 (build 22000 trở lên)
  • CPU hỗ trợ ảo hóa (VT-x/AMD-V) và bật trong BIOS
  • RAM tối thiểu 8GB (khuyến nghị 16GB)
  • SSD với ít nhất 20GB dung lượng trống

2.3. Dual-boot Android-x86

Cài đặt Android như một hệ điều hành thứ hai trên máy tính. Phù hợp cho:

  • Người dùng muốn trải nghiệm Android nguyên bản trên PC
  • Phát triển ứng dụng cần môi trường Android thực thụ
  • Sử dụng trên máy tính cũ với tài nguyên hạn chế

Nhược điểm:

  • Phải khởi động lại máy để chuyển đổi giữa Windows và Android
  • Hỗ trợ driver phần cứng hạn chế (đặc biệt là WiFi và GPU)
  • Quá trình cài đặt phức tạp hơn giả lập

2.4. Cloud-based Android (Bluestacks X, Genymotion Cloud)

Chạy ứng dụng Android trên đám mây và stream về máy tính. Ưu điểm:

  • Không yêu cầu tài nguyên máy tính mạnh
  • Truy cập từ bất kỳ thiết bị nào có trình duyệt
  • Luôn sử dụng phiên bản Android mới nhất

Nhược điểm:

  • Đòi hỏi kết nối internet ổn định
  • Có độ trễ đầu vào (không phù hợp cho game hành động)
  • Có thể phát sinh chi phí sử dụng

3. Hướng dẫn chi tiết cài đặt BlueStacks (phương pháp phổ biến nhất)

  1. Kiểm tra yêu cầu hệ thống:
    • Hệ điều hành: Windows 7 trở lên hoặc macOS
    • CPU: Intel hoặc AMD (hỗ trợ ảo hóa)
    • RAM: Tối thiểu 4GB (khuyến nghị 8GB)
    • Lưu trữ: 5GB dung lượng trống
    • Quản trị viên: Quyền cài đặt phần mềm
  2. Tải BlueStacks:
    • Truy cập trang chủ chính thức: bluestacks.com
    • Chọn phiên bản phù hợp với hệ điều hành của bạn
    • Tránh tải từ nguồn không chính thức để tránh malware
  3. Cài đặt BlueStacks:
    • Chạy file cài đặt đã tải về
    • Làm theo hướng dẫn trên màn hình
    • Quá trình cài đặt có thể mất 5-10 phút tùy cấu hình máy
    • Khởi động lại máy nếu được yêu cầu
  4. Cấu hình ban đầu:
    • Đăng nhập bằng tài khoản Google để truy cập CH Play
    • Cấu hình số lõi CPU và dung lượng RAM trong Settings > Engine
    • Bật tăng tốc GPU nếu card đồ họa của bạn hỗ trợ
    • Cài đặt các ứng dụng cần thiết từ CH Play
  5. Tối ưu hóa hiệu suất:
    • Trong BlueStacks Settings:
      • Đặt CPU: 4 lõi (nếu máy bạn có 6 lõi trở lên)
      • Đặt RAM: 4GB (nếu máy bạn có 8GB trở lên)
      • Bật “Enable high frame rate”
      • Chọn “OpenGL” hoặc “DirectX” cho Graphics renderer
    • Trên Windows:
      • Đảm bảo ảo hóa (VT-x/AMD-V) được bật trong BIOS
      • Cập nhật driver card đồ họa mới nhất
      • Đóng các ứng dụng nền không cần thiết

4. So sánh hiệu suất giữa các phương pháp

Tiêu chí BlueStacks WSA Android-x86 Genymotion
Hiệu suất game 9/10 8/10 7/10 6/10
Tương thích ứng dụng 9/10 8/10 9/10 10/10
Dễ sử dụng 10/10 8/10 5/10 7/10
Tài nguyên sử dụng 8/10 7/10 6/10 9/10
Tích hợp với Windows 7/10 10/10 5/10 6/10
Hỗ trợ phát triển 6/10 7/10 8/10 10/10

5. Các vấn đề thường gặp và cách khắc phục

5.1. Lỗi “VT-x không được bật”

Nguyên nhân: Công nghệ ảo hóa chưa được kích hoạt trong BIOS/UEFI.

Cách fix:

  1. Khởi động lại máy và vào BIOS (thường nhấn F2, Del, hoặc Esc khi khởi động)
  2. Tìm mục “Virtualization Technology” (có thể nằm trong Advanced > CPU Configuration)
  3. Bật VT-x (Intel) hoặc AMD-V (AMD)
  4. Lưu thay đổi và khởi động lại

5.2. BlueStacks chạy chậm, giật lag

Nguyên nhân phổ biến:

  • Cấu hình hệ thống không đủ
  • Xung đột với phần mềm diệt virus
  • Driver đồ họa cũ
  • Cài đặt BlueStacks không tối ưu

Giải pháp:

  • Tăng cấp RAM ảo trong BlueStacks Settings
  • Thêm ngoại lệ cho BlueStacks trong phần mềm diệt virus
  • Cập nhật driver card đồ họa từ trang chủ NVIDIA/AMD/Intel
  • Chuyển từ OpenGL sang DirectX hoặc ngược lại
  • Đóng các ứng dụng nền không cần thiết

5.3. Không thể cài đặt APK từ bên ngoài

Nguyên nhân: Cài đặt bảo mật chặn cài đặt từ nguồn không rõ.

Cách fix:

  1. Trong BlueStacks, vào Settings > Preferences
  2. Bật “Enable Android Debug Bridge (ADB)”
  3. Tải file APK về máy tính
  4. Kéo thả file APK vào cửa sổ BlueStacks để cài đặt
  5. Hoặc sử dụng lệnh: adb install path/to/apk

5.4. WSA không khởi động được

Nguyên nhân phổ biến:

  • Windows 11 chưa cập nhật phiên bản mới nhất
  • Thiếu thành phần Windows Optional Features
  • Xung đột với phần mềm giả lập khác

Giải pháp:

  1. Cập nhật Windows 11 qua Settings > Windows Update
  2. Bật “Virtual Machine Platform” và “Windows Hypervisor Platform” trong Turn Windows features on/off
  3. Gỡ cài đặt các phần mềm giả lập khác như BlueStacks
  4. Chạy lệnh trong PowerShell (Admin): Add-AppxPackage -Path "path\to\WSA.package"

6. Tối ưu hóa hiệu suất khi chạy Android trên PC

6.1. Cấu hình phần cứng

  • CPU: Phân bổ 4-6 lõi cho giả lập nếu máy bạn có 8 lõi trở lên
  • RAM: Cấp 4-8GB RAM cho giả lập (không vượt quá 50% RAM vật lý)
  • GPU: Luôn bật tăng tốc phần cứng và cập nhật driver mới nhất
  • Lưu trữ: Sử dụng ổ SSD để giảm thời gian tải và cải thiện hiệu suất tổng thể

6.2. Cài đặt hệ thống

  • Đóng các ứng dụng nền không cần thiết (Discord, Chrome tabs, v.v.)
  • Đặt chế độ năng lượng thành “High performance” trong Windows Power Options
  • Vô hiệu hóa các hiệu ứng hình ảnh không cần thiết trong Windows
  • Thường xuyên dọn dẹp đĩa với Disk Cleanup

6.3. Cài đặt trong giả lập

  • Vô hiệu hóa các dịch vụ Google không cần thiết (Google Play Services, Google Play Store auto-update)
  • Sử dụng phiên bản Android phù hợp (Android 9/10 thường mượt mà hơn Android 12/13)
  • Giảm độ phân giải màn hình giả lập nếu không cần độ nét cao
  • Vô hiệu hóa hoạt hình trong Developer Options (Settings > About > nhấn 7 lần vào Build number)

7. So sánh giữa chạy Android trên PC và điện thoại thực

Tiêu chí Android trên PC Điện thoại Android
Hiệu suất Mạnh hơn (tận dụng CPU/GPU PC) Hạn chế bởi phần cứng di động
Thời lượng pin Không ảnh hưởng đến điện thoại Chơi game lâu sẽ nóng máy và hao pin
Độ trễ đầu vào Thấp (khi dùng chuột/bàn phím) Thấp (khi dùng màn hình cảm ứng)
Đa nhiệm Chạy song song với ứng dụng PC Hạn chế bởi RAM và CPU di động
Cảm ứng đa điểm Hạn chế (phụ thuộc vào phần mềm giả lập) Hỗ trợ đầy đủ
Cảm biến Hạn chế (gia tốc kế, GPS, v.v.) Hỗ trợ đầy đủ
Di động Không (phải ngồi tại chỗ) Có thể sử dụng mọi lúc mọi nơi
Chi phí Phần mềm giả lập miễn phí/rá Đòi hỏi mua điện thoại đắt tiền

8. Các trường hợp sử dụng phổ biến

8.1. Chơi game mobile trên PC

Phương pháp tốt nhất: BlueStacks hoặc LDPlayer với cấu hình:

  • Phân bổ 4 lõi CPU và 4GB RAM
  • Bật tăng tốc GPU và chọn DirectX
  • Sử dụng chế độ “High performance” trong BlueStacks
  • Cấu hình phím tắt cho điều khiển game (MOBA, FPS)

Game phổ biến: Free Fire, PUBG Mobile, Mobile Legends, Genshin Impact, Call of Duty Mobile

8.2. Phát triển và kiểm thử ứng dụng

Phương pháp tốt nhất: Android Studio Emulator hoặc Genymotion với:

  • Nhiều profile thiết bị khác nhau (điện thoại, tablet)
  • Hỗ trợ tất cả API level của Android
  • Tích hợp với Android Studio và các công cụ dev
  • Khả năng chụp screenshot và ghi màn hình

8.3. Sử dụng ứng dụng năng suất

Phương pháp tốt nhất: Windows Subsystem for Android với:

  • Tích hợp với menu Start và taskbar
  • Chia sẻ clipboard với Windows
  • Truy cập file hệ thống dễ dàng
  • Hỗ trợ đa cửa sổ (snapping)

Ứng dụng phổ biến: Microsoft Office, Adobe Lightroom, Notion, Trello, Slack

8.4. Stream và tạo nội dung

Phương pháp tốt nhất: BlueStacks + OBS Studio với:

  • Độ phân giải cao (1080p hoặc 4K)
  • Bitrate 6000-8000 kbps cho stream mượt mà
  • Sử dụng micro và webcam chất lượng cao
  • Overlay thông tin game (FPS, thời gian chơi)

9. Các giải pháp thay thế cho người dùng Mac

Người dùng macOS có thể cân nhắc các lựa chọn sau:

9.1. BlueStacks cho Mac

  • Hỗ trợ macOS 10.13 trở lên
  • Yêu cầu CPU Intel (Apple Silicon chưa được hỗ trợ chính thức)
  • Cần ít nhất 4GB RAM và 4GB lưu trữ

9.2. Genymotion

  • Hỗ trợ tốt trên macOS
  • Tích hợp với Android Studio
  • Yêu cầu VirtualBox được cài đặt

9.3. Android Studio Emulator

  • Giải pháp chính thức từ Google
  • Hỗ trợ Apple Silicon (M1/M2) qua preview
  • Yêu cầu cấu hình mạnh (8GB RAM khuyến nghị)

9.4. Crossover (Wine)

  • Cho phép chạy một số ứng dụng Android qua Wine
  • Hiệu suất và tương thích hạn chế
  • Phù hợp cho ứng dụng đơn giản

10. Xu hướng tương lai

Công nghệ chạy Android trên PC đang phát triển mạnh mẽ với những xu hướng:

10.1. Tích hợp sâu hơn với Windows

  • Windows Subsystem for Android sẽ được cải thiện với hỗ trợ tốt hơn cho Apple Silicon
  • Tích hợp với Microsoft Store và các dịch vụ đám mây
  • Hỗ trợ chạy ứng dụng Android trong cửa sổ native

10.2. Đồ họa và hiệu suất

  • Hỗ trợ Vulkan và DirectX 12 trong giả lập
  • Tăng tốc GPU tốt hơn cho game và ứng dụng 3D
  • Giảm độ trễ đầu vào cho game cạnh tranh

10.3. Đám mây và streaming

  • Các dịch vụ như Xbox Cloud Gaming sẽ hỗ trợ ứng dụng Android
  • Giả lập trên đám mây với hiệu suất cao (NVIDIA GeForce NOW)
  • Truy cập ứng dụng Android từ bất kỳ thiết bị nào

10.4. Hỗ trợ đa nền tảng

  • Chạy ứng dụng Android trên Linux dễ dàng hơn
  • Hỗ trợ tốt hơn cho chip ARM (Apple Silicon, Qualcomm)
  • Tích hợp với các hệ điều hành di động khác (ChromeOS)

11. Kết luận và khuyến nghị

Việc lựa chọn phương pháp cài đặt phần mềm Android trên máy tính phụ thuộc vào nhu cầu cụ thể của bạn:

  • Người dùng phổ thông: BlueStacks hoặc Windows Subsystem for Android là lựa chọn tốt nhất nhờ dễ sử dụng và hiệu suất ổn định.
  • Game thủ: LDPlayer hoặc BlueStacks với cấu hình tối ưu cho game, kết hợp với phần mềm điều khiển phím nút.
  • Nhà phát triển: Android Studio Emulator hoặc Genymotion để kiểm thử trên nhiều thiết bị ảo với các phiên bản Android khác nhau.
  • Người dùng Mac: Genymotion hoặc Android Studio Emulator (đặc biệt với chip Apple Silicon).
  • Máy tính cấu hình yếu: NoxPlayer hoặc giả lập đám mây như Bluestacks X.

Luôn nhớ:

  • Tải phần mềm từ nguồn chính thức để tránh malware
  • Cập nhật driver và hệ điều hành thường xuyên
  • Sao lưu dữ liệu trước khi thực hiện các thay đổi hệ thống lớn
  • Kiểm tra yêu cầu hệ thống trước khi cài đặt

Với sự phát triển không ngừng của công nghệ, việc chạy ứng dụng Android trên PC sẽ ngày càng mượt mà và tích hợp sâu hơn. Cho dù bạn là game thủ, nhà phát triển hay người dùng phổ thông, luôn có giải pháp phù hợp với nhu cầu của bạn.

Leave a Reply

Your email address will not be published. Required fields are marked *